Thieves Break Windows To Get Into Businesses

From Staff And Wire Reports

A health center and liquor store were burglarized this weekend by crooks who smashed windows so they could get in and take some loot.

Two computer monitors were stolen from the offices of the Holy Family Health Center at 235 E. Rowan. Police found a broken window in the building about 1 a.m. on Sunday, said police spokesman Dick Cottam.

At the Hillyard Liquor Store, 4725 N. Market, seven bottles of liquor were taken early Saturday. A security camera tape showed rocks being thrown through the store’s window. Then a man entered, grabbed the booze and fled. The crime took about 20 seconds, Cottam said. , DataTimes
